Summary: The CSI section 41 22 23 encompasses design and engineering specifications for hoists used in construction and industrial applications. CAD files for this section provide essential detailed drawings that assist in the visualization, planning, and installation of hoist systems, ensuring they meet project requirements and safety standards.

What is the Hoists CSI section and why are these CAD files important?

In the realm of construction and industrial projects, hoists are critical for lifting and moving heavy materials and equipment. The CSI section 41 22 23 specifically addresses the standards and specifications for these hoist systems. CAD (Computer-Aided Design) files associated with this section are invaluable for architects, engineers, and contractors as they offer precise and scalable drawings of hoist components and assemblies. These CAD files facilitate a comprehensive understanding of the spatial and mechanical requirements of hoists, allowing for accurate integration into project designs. They include detailed layouts, dimensional specifications, and component interfacing, which aid in ensuring that all elements of the hoist system comply with project specifications and applicable safety regulations. By using these CAD files, stakeholders can anticipate potential issues, optimize designs for efficiency, and streamline the manufacturing and installation processes, ultimately leading to safer and more effective material handling solutions.

Frequently Asked Questions

What is covered under CSI section 412223 for Hoists?

CSI section 412223 covers the specifications and requirements for hoist systems used in construction and industrial projects. This includes design, performance, materials, and installation guidelines for various types of hoists.

How can CAD files help in the planning and installation of hoists?

CAD files provide detailed 2D and 3D models of hoist systems, which are essential for visualizing the installation in the context of the overall project. They help in ensuring accurate placement, avoiding spatial conflicts, and facilitating communication among design and construction teams.

What should I look for in CAD files related to Hoists when evaluating their suitability for my project?

When evaluating CAD files for hoists, focus on the accuracy of dimensions, compatibility with other building systems, load capacity details, and integration with the project's design. Ensure that the CAD files align with the specifications outlined in CSI section 412223.

Are there any compliance standards to consider when using CAD files for hoists?

Yes, CAD files for hoists should comply with industry standards and local building codes. It's important to verify that the CAD drawings adhere to these standards to ensure safety, reliability, and legality of the hoist installation.

What are the benefits of using CAD files for hoist design in AEC projects?

Using CAD files for hoist design offers several benefits, including enhanced precision in design, ease of modifications, improved communication with stakeholders, and the ability to run simulations to test the system's performance before actual installation.
